Low-Code ERP Integration That Still Scales — Field Guide addresses a problem most SAP landscapes know too well: Custom code TCO grows until configuration replaces plumbing for standard paths.

Low-code in iDataEngine means configuration in cockpits — iDataView design, API Service Detail, SQL project mapping — replacing weeks of custom ABAP and middleware for standard extract-and-deliver scenarios.
